Subject: Handover — PaceGate reader release

Taking off Friday. PaceGate 4.2 is staged for the Larkfield Marathon. Firmware flashes go through `pacegate-push`; readers at the finish arch update last. If chip reads drop below 99.5%, roll back to 4.1 immediately. Build server is Minoa, creds in the vault. Releases must be signed before push or readers reject them. The current deploy key is below.

signing key of tajef-yagef = bky3_HHT

Meeting notes — Records Team sync, Thursday

Quick one on the Marleyford depot payslips: the site still has no working printer (the old Lextra unit died again), so we agreed central office will print the monthly payslips here and send them over in a sealed envelope. Dana will batch them by crew and double-check names against the roster before sealing. Nobody at Marleyford should open the pack except the site lead. The courier hand-over instruction for this run is as follows.

dispatch memo: the sorius tamius courier leaves the praeth ledger at gate 4873 under passcode 928014

**Handover: Per-Tenant Rate Quotas (Vostrell → release)**

Quota enforcement for Cloudmarrow tenants now lives in the gatekeep service; the old sidecar is read-only until the next release. Tenant overrides are stored in the quotas table with a 5-minute cache. If the config store locks during rollout, unseal it with the passphrase below.

recovery phrase for kahif-tagep: praix-drumir-quenax

## Onboarding: Flaky Integration Tests — Tollbridge Payments

For the weekly sync: the Tollbridge payments service has ~6 flaky integration tests, all in the settlement suite. Root cause is a shared sandbox ledger that isn't reset between runs. Workaround: retag with `@serial` until the fixture rewrite lands. Don't mute them — they've caught two real race conditions. New folks: the sandbox vault needs unlocking on first run, using the recovery passphrase provided below.

vault phrase of fawip-kawef = istix-frador